About

Lin Guan is a scholar working on Electrical and Electronic Engineering, Control and Systems Engineering and Safety, Risk, Reliability and Quality. According to data from OpenAlex, Lin Guan has authored 97 papers receiving a total of 1.1k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 89 papers in Electrical and Electronic Engineering, 34 papers in Control and Systems Engineering and 19 papers in Safety, Risk, Reliability and Quality. Recurrent topics in Lin Guan's work include Power System Optimization and Stability (36 papers), Optimal Power Flow Distribution (25 papers) and HVDC Systems and Fault Protection (21 papers). Lin Guan is often cited by papers focused on Power System Optimization and Stability (36 papers), Optimal Power Flow Distribution (25 papers) and HVDC Systems and Fault Protection (21 papers). Lin Guan collaborates with scholars based in China, United States and Canada. Lin Guan's co-authors include Junbo Zhang, Yao Liu, Minghui Zheng, Zhangjie Liu, Yao Sun, Hua Han, C. Y. Chung, Xiangtian Zheng, Zejing Wang and Yan Xu and has published in prestigious journals such as IEEE Transactions on Power Systems, IEEE Access and Energy.
